I recommend everybody purchase a locking gas cap. Now that gas prices have offically exploded, especially around here, siphoning is becoming the hot thing. Called around yesterday, Napa had one in stock for $20, autozone would have to order it, but it costs $12. Bought the $20 cause i wanted it today. Would rather spend the $20 and not need it, then to take the risk of not having one and have somebody siphon my gas while i'm at work (park in the back so i'm not able to see it from my office). I'd recommend everybody do the same. You can also purchase them from your dealer for I believe $20 ish....can't remember the price. Best bet is Autozone if you can find them there. Autozone yesterday had a two pack for the price of one, but you had to order it from their site. If you didn't mind waiting, those who have two KJ's that would be the best option. Now that its at $4 a gallon and they're talking we're gonna be completely out of gas with in the next couple of days unless the piped get running again, i'd rather spend the $20 now for the piece of mind then $74 TWICE if somebody steals my gas. |
